A fulfillment service is a third-party warehouse that prepares and ships your orders for you. Using a fulfillment service is a great option if you don't want to have to deal with shipping, or if you've grown beyond your existing warehousing capabilities to a point where you can't ship items manually anymore.

What is fulfillment cost?

Fulfillment fees are the costs associated with receiving and storing products along with processing orders from handling to shipping. These costs may vary per order based on the products involved, order processing speed and other factors.

How often does Shopify payout?

The pay period is 5 days plus the number of days remaining until Friday. For example, if your customer places an order on your store on a Wednesday, then the funds from that order are sent to your bank account on the Friday of the following week, 8 business days later.

How much does Shopify charge per transaction?

Shopify Basic costs $29 per month, with 2.9% + 30¢ per online transaction. The main Shopify plan costs $79 per month, with 2.6% + 30¢ per transaction. Advanced Shopify costs $299 per month, with 2.4% + 30¢ per transaction.

Can Amazon fulfill Shopify orders?

Shopify's built-in Fulfillment by Amazon integration is available only in the United States, excluding APO and FPO addresses. Fulfillment by Amazon requires third-party app integration to ship orders internationally. From your Shopify admin, go to Settings > Shipping.

How does Shopify shipping work?

Shopify Shipping is a built-in shipping suite that gives merchants access to calculated rates through USPS, UPS, and DHL. With Shopify Shipping, you can process orders and print shipping labels in bulk without worrying about a third-party integration.

What happens when you fulfill an order on Shopify?

Fulfilling an order in Shopify is the act of sending orders to customers. Once you have shipped the order, the customer will automatically receive an email telling them their items has been shipped, and then, the order's Fulfillment Status will show as Fulfilled on the “Orders page” in your Shopify admin account.

How do I ship my product on Shopify?

When you're ready to fulfill an order, here are the steps to ship with Shopify Shipping:
  • Select the orders you want to fulfill.
  • Review and print labels using your selected carrier and mail classes.
  • Affix labels to packages.
  • Drop them off at the carrier or schedule a pickup (UPS and DHL Express only)

    What is 3rd party fulfillment?

    Third-party fulfillment is an outsourced fulfillment solution where you engage a service company to store merchandise, pick and pack orders, and handle the logistics of shipping to customers on your behalf.

    How does Amazon FBA integrate with Shopify?

    Configure existing products for Fulfillment by Amazon
  • From your Shopify admin, go to Products > All products.
  • Click the name of the product you want to enable fulfillment for.
  • In the Shipping section, select Amazon Marketplace Web from the Fulfillment service drop-down menu.

    How much does it cost to use a fulfillment center?

    Receiving Fees and Intake Fees On average, fees for this run about $35-$45 per hour. Most fulfillment centers charge on a per unit or hourly basis, though they sometimes add more fees if you need extras like bar code scanning and damage inspection.

    What does 3pl do?

    Third-party logistics (abbreviated as 3PL, or TPL) in logistics and supply chain management is an organization's use of third-party businesses to outsource elements of its distribution, warehousing, and fulfillment services.

    How is delivery cost calculated?

    Divide the hourly cost for delivery operations by the number of deliveries made each hour. If three deliveries are made and the cost of hourly operations is $60, then the average cost for delivery is $20. Invoice customers. Include as a separate line on invoices the cost for delivery.

    How does FBA work?

    To keep it simple, FBA works like this: you sell it, then Amazon ships it. You send your items to Amazon to be stored in their fulfillment centers. After Amazon receives your inventory, you can monitor it through their tracking system. The customer orders your items from Amazon (or another eCommerce platform).
